Quercus alba (white oak): cross section through one entire growth ring and portions of two others. Note large pores in early wood filled with tyloses and abruptly diminishing in size toward late wood. Small pores thin-walled and in ian-like groups. Note "dipping in" of the outline of the growth ring where it crosses the large ray at the right. X 35.
